The current score in Zheng v Vinci is 3-6, 6-5. The other three quarterfinals are yet to be played.

My impression was that the AEGON Classic is a nice, friendly tournament.

I was really impressed by the way the ushers did their best to stop people moving to and from their seats when it wasn’t a change of ends. Was also impressed that they had towels at the ready to wipe the seats once we returned after a rain break. For me, it’s the little things that make a difference.
